IDEF 2025 – Aselsan Turan 100 BR-OM, a mobile tactical cloud for warfighters
At the Istanbul exhibition Aselsan, the leading Turkish defence electronics company, unveiled the Turan 100 BR-OM, a mobile tactical cloud installed on a utility vehicle, which allows seamless connectivity through various types of communication networks
On the Aselsan outside exhibition area at the Istanbul Expo Center visitors could see the new suite of communication equipment hosted in a module that was installed on the flatbed of a Toyota Hilux 4×4 vehicle. This suite was the Turan 100 BR-OM, one of the latest systems unveiled by the Ankara-based company, to improve battlefield connectivity.
The module carried by the 4×4 tactical utility vehicle was fitted with several radio links including VHF, UHF, SATCOM, narrowband links, wideband LTE (Long-Term Evolution) such as 4G and 5G, responding to P25 and DMR digital radio standards. SATCOM ensure uninterrupted communications even in remote and inaccessible regions, radio link communications provide high-capacity and secure point-to-point communication, while the radio communication infrastructure guarantees direct real-time communication between field personnel and vehicles.
EDR On-Line understood that the core of the Turan 100 BR-OM allows combining any of the on-board networks, generating a tactical cloud system. Aselsan is ready to adapt range to customer’s requirements, installing hardware with different performances, the same applying to the vehicle, the Toyota used at the exhibition being only an example.
The system is user transparent, the Aselsan algorithms selecting the best solution in terms of data speed, coverage and electronic warfare activity on the enemy side without any intervention by the operator. An IP-based infrastructure, the communication systems are fully end-to-end encrypted, with AES-256 software encryption to which strong artificial intelligence and quantum based encryption algorithms are added in Aselsan hardware, company representatives underlining the system resistance against cyber attacks.
The Turan 100 BR-OM includes a generator, which ensures full independence from external power sources, as well as an air conditioning system dedicated to the payload section. The whole system is contained in a module, allowing transforming any vehicle into a comprehensive communication platform with high-level information security, tactical cloud capabilities, comprehensive communication infrastructure, advanced manageability, high interoperability and mobile communication capabilities, as the system performs also on the move. The Turan tactical cloud improves information sharing and common situational awareness, allowing field units to access real-time data, maps, intelligence reports and other critical information on secured links.
According to Aselsan representatives the Turan 100 BR-OM is at TRL 7.
